What is the Real Estate Referral Agreement?

The Real Estate Referral Agreement is a crucial document within the real estate industry, used to formalize the client referral process between agents. This agreement outlines the responsibilities of both the Originating Agent and the Receiving Agent, ensuring clear communication and expectations. It typically includes essential information such as contact details, federal tax ID numbers, and the referral fee structure, thus facilitating smoother transactions.
In essence, the agreement serves as a written record, detailing the referral process while protecting the interests of both agents involved. Including a referral agreement form is a best practice that promotes transparency in business agreements.

Purpose and Benefits of the Real Estate Referral Agreement

The primary goal of the Real Estate Referral Agreement is to formalize client referrals. This documentation significantly benefits real estate transactions by safeguarding the interests of all parties involved. When agents formalize referrals, they create a binding agreement that clarifies commission payment timelines upon closing, reducing the potential for misunderstandings.
This agreement not only ensures that agents receive their due commissions promptly but also enhances trust among professionals operating within the real estate market. Using a well-structured commission agreement template strengthens relationships, encouraging collaboration among agents and brokers.

Key Features of the Real Estate Referral Agreement

Several essential elements characterize the Real Estate Referral Agreement. Each agreement must include various fields, such as agents' contact information and federal tax IDs, ensuring complete and accurate identification of all parties. Additionally, sections designated for client information and additional notes are crucial for comprehensiveness.
Another key feature is the requirement for signatures from both agents, which validates the agreement and solidifies the commitment to its terms. Ensuring these features are adequately filled in is vital for making the agreement legally binding, thus facilitating a successful referral process.

Common Errors and How to Avoid Them

When filling out the Real Estate Referral Agreement, users often encounter frequent errors. Common mistakes include missing signatures, incorrect agent information, or incomplete client details. To minimize these issues, it is advisable to double-check all entries and verify the completeness of the document.
In addition, adherence to state regulations and guidelines are critical. Ensuring compliance with these regulations can prevent complications or disputes arising from improperly filled out agreements.
